Neptune 3 Pro and XL 5-toolhead 3D Printer are not direct competitors: very different prices (~17.5×). Neptune 3 Pro costs less (~€229) and is the entry-level choice; XL 5-toolhead 3D Printer offers more capability at a higher price (~€3999). Judge them by budget, not head-to-head.

| Software notes | The operating system is based on the open-source Marlin firmware, ensuring broad compatibility and stability for the user. The printer is supported by major slicing software on the market, such as Ultimaker Cura and PrusaSlicer, for which official preset profiles or easily configurable community profiles exist. Operational management is handled via a practical removable capacitive touchscreen, featuring a simple interface for manual control and monitoring. The machine operates entirely offline, reading G-code files via a MicroSD card or direct USB cable connection, without any dependency on cloud services or wireless networks. | The machine is managed through PrusaSlicer, with dedicated profiles for multi-toolhead configuration and automatic calculation of purge towers or wipe-to-infill strategies. The firmware includes Input Shaper and Pressure Advance for vibration compensation at high speeds. Network connectivity allows job submission and remote monitoring via Prusa Connect, though this is not a requirement for using the machine. |
The differences that matter
- Price: Neptune 3 Pro 229 € vs XL 5-toolhead 3D Printer 3999 € — Neptune 3 Pro wins (+1646%)
- Work area: Neptune 3 Pro 225×225 mm vs XL 5-toolhead 3D Printer 360×360 mm — XL 5-toolhead 3D Printer wins (+156%)
- Max print speed: Neptune 3 Pro 180 mm/s vs XL 5-toolhead 3D Printer 400 mm/s — XL 5-toolhead 3D Printer wins (+122%)
- Max colors: Neptune 3 Pro 1 vs XL 5-toolhead 3D Printer 5 — XL 5-toolhead 3D Printer wins (+400%)
- Build height Z: Neptune 3 Pro 280 mm vs XL 5-toolhead 3D Printer 360 mm — XL 5-toolhead 3D Printer wins (+29%)
